Not Driving During COVID-19 Lockdowns Didn’t Do Much To Help Slow Climate Change

With other researchers, they calculated how 10 different greenhouse gases and air pollutants changed between February and June 2020 in 123 countries.

They found that the drop off peaked in April, with CO2, nitrogen oxides and other emissions falling between 10-30% globally, mainly due to declines in surface transport.

But this new work shows that some of the declines in greenhouse gases actually cancelled each other out in terms of warming.

Nitrogen oxides from transport normally have a warming impact in the atmosphere.

While they went down by 30%, they were matched by a drop in sulphur dioxide, which mainly comes from the burning of coal.

Emissions of this gas help aerosols to form, which reflect sunlight back into space and cool the planet.

This balancing out, combined with the temporary nature of the pandemic restrictions, mean the impact on warming by 2030 will hardly be felt.

“Although temporary changes can help, you need to reduce CO2 permanently to make a dent in global warming,” said Prof Piers Forster from the University of Leeds.
